That Lady Macbeth of Mtsensk is Shostakovich's second and last completed opera has given it a certain caché in the composer's output: the point at which he ceased to reach the musical public through the explicit medium of the theatre, and turned instead to the more abstract one of the concert and recital hall. Leskov: Premiere: Leningrad, January 22, 1934: Stalinists denounced Lady Macbeth of Mtsensk after a few performances for being too modern, and the opera almost disappeared from the stage. But all this changed on 28 January 1935 with the publication in Pravda of the now notorious editorial 'Muddle instead of music'.
